Aspira Women's Health Inc. (OTCQB:AWHL), an AI-enhanced bio-analytics women's health company, has completed its transition to the OTCQB markets exchange, with trading beginning on May 7, 2025. CEO Mike Buhle emphasized this move as a positive step for shareholders, highlighting the company's strategic focus on cost reduction, controlled capital raises to minimize dilution, and leveraging non-dilutive capital sources for short-term business objectives.
Aspira Women's Health (OTC PINK:AWHL) has successfully submitted its third milestone under the $10 million ARPA-H award program, making it eligible for an additional $1.5 million payment expected in Q2 2025. The milestone focused on analytical development steps, including a biomarker technical report and voice of customer study framework for their ENDOinform™ program.
The company has already secured $3.5 million through three milestone submissions and anticipates receiving $2.0 million in fourth and fifth milestone payments by end-2025, with the remaining $3.0 million expected in 2026. The funding supports Aspira's development of an AI-enabled multi-marker blood test for endometriosis detection, leveraging technology from their successful ovarian cancer risk assessment tests.
Aspira Women's Health (NASDAQ:AWH), a bio-analytical based women's health company specializing in gynecologic disease diagnostic tools, has announced a trading symbol change. Starting April 17, 2025, the company's Common Stock will transition from trading under 'AWH' to trading under the new symbol 'AWHL' on the OTC Markets Group platforms.
